ABSTRACT Objective: to analyze how the process of implementing an onco-hematology nursing service at a pediatric hospital in Rio de Janeiro took place. Methods: a historical, qualitative study. Sources included written and oral documents, produced through semi-structured interviews, carried out between August 2022 and February 2023 with nurses who worked on implementing the service, represented by 40 minutes, nine care protocols and eight reports from the hospital’s internal website. Results: nursing staff reorganization and investment in professional improvement, through courses and graduate courses, culminated in the establishment of protocols, committees and nursing indicators, which enabled the implementation of a service with quality and safety. Final considerations: the implementation of a nursing service in pediatric onco-hematology was successful and, while highlighting the importance of nursing, also delivered quality service to society, strengthening the Brazilian Health System.
